Coefficients for Assessing the Visibility of Materials Used in Anti-Smog Face Masks

Abstract: The application of phosphorescence for the modification of face mask materials is motivated by the need to appreciably increase their visibility while using graphical elements with a relatively small area. Phosphorescent dyes absorb part of the visible spectrum while emitting radiation at wavelengths that are longer than the absorbed ones. Thus, a phosphorescent substance can emit light even if it is not being illuminated at a given time (but was before). This paper describes studies of the optical properties … Show more
